Welcome to OCS Inventory NG community support, where you can ask questions and receive answers from other members of the community.

Please ask questions only in English or French.

Release 2.12.3 available

The official documentation can be found on https://wiki.ocsinventory-ng.org. Read it before asking your question.

Problème déploiement, serveur 2.2 / agent 2.1.1.1

Bonjour,

Je recontre une nouvelle difficulté dans le télé-déploiement, en effet, mon agent voit qu'il y a un paquet à récupérer mais il n'arrive pas à le faire. Voici mon download.log :

==============================================================================
Starting OCS Inventory NG Package Download and Setup Tool on Friday, April 01, 2016 12:53:25.
DOWNLOAD => Running OCS Inventory NG Download Version 2.1.1.1
DOWNLOAD => Using OCS Inventory NG FrameWork Version 2.1.1.1
DOWNLOAD => Using network connection with Communication Server
 COM PROVIDER => Loading Communication Provider <C:\Program Files\OCS Inventory Agent\ComHTTP.dll>
DOWNLOAD => Using Communication Provider <OCS Inventory NG cURL Communication Provider> Version <2.1.1.1>
DOWNLOAD => Starting new period of 10 cycles
 DOWNLOAD => Flushing package queue
DOWNLOAD => Parsing directory <C:\ProgramData\OCS Inventory NG\Agent\download> for packages
 DOWNLOAD => Verifying package <C:\ProgramData\OCS Inventory NG\Agent\download\1459507832>
DOWNLOAD => Package <1459507832> verified and added to process queue
 DOWNLOAD => Processing packages for cycle 1 on Friday, April 01, 2016 12:53:25
 DOWNLOAD => Pausing for cycle latency (60 seconds)
 DOWNLOAD => Processing packages for cycle 2 on Friday, April 01, 2016 12:54:25
 DOWNLOAD => Pausing for cycle latency (60 seconds)
 DOWNLOAD => Processing packages for cycle 3 on Friday, April 01, 2016 12:55:25
 DOWNLOAD => Pausing for cycle latency (60 seconds)
 DOWNLOAD => Processing packages for cycle 4 on Friday, April 01, 2016 12:56:25
 DOWNLOAD => Pausing for cycle latency (60 seconds)
 DOWNLOAD => Processing packages for cycle 5 on Friday, April 01, 2016 12:57:25
DOWNLOAD => Downloading package fragment <1459507832-1>
 COM SERVER => Initializing cURL library for getFile
 COM SERVER => Using cURL with server authentication
 COM SERVER => Disabling cURL proxy support
 COM SERVER => Enabling cURL SSL server validation support using CA Bundle <cacert.pem>
 COM SERVER => Sending fileGet request to URL <HTTP://172.17.2.6/download/1459507832/1459507832-1>
 COM SERVER => fileGet response received <HTTP Status Code #403>
 COM SERVER => Cleaning cURL library
 WARNING *** DOWNLOAD => Failed to download package fragment <1459507832-1> (HTTP Status Code #403). Retrying
 COM SERVER => Initializing cURL library for getFile
 COM SERVER => Using cURL with server authentication
 COM SERVER => Disabling cURL proxy support
 COM SERVER => Enabling cURL SSL server validation support using CA Bundle <cacert.pem>
 COM SERVER => Sending fileGet request to URL <HTTP://172.17.2.6/download/1459507832/1459507832-1>
 COM SERVER => fileGet response received <HTTP Status Code #403>
 COM SERVER => Cleaning cURL library
[...]

 WARNING *** DOWNLOAD =>  Max error count (5) reached while downloading package fragment <1459507832-1> (HTTP Status Code #403)
   [...]

 DOWNLOAD => Pausing for fragment latency (10 seconds)
 DOWNLOAD => Pausing for cycle latency (60 seconds)
DOWNLOAD => All package action failed during this session, exiting
DOWNLOAD => Unloading communication provider
DOWNLOAD => Execution duration: 00:10:21.

J'aimerai savoir à quoi est due cette erreur..
 

J'ai également constaté que lors de l'activation d'un paquet, un message sur fond jaune apparaît : "WARNING : Can't find fragments files at http://monip/download/idpaquet  Are you sure to want to activate this package?"
Pourtant lorsque j'accède en https (port 443) à l'interface web, je trouve bien un dossier à cette adresse contenant mes fragments + un fichier info. En revanche, l'accès m'y est refusé si j'essaye d'y accèder en http (port 80).

Une idée du problème?
Merci d'avance !

in OCS Inventory NG agent for Windows by (510 points)

1 Answer

+1 vote
 
Best answer
Tu n'as pas du configurer correctement le répertoire download en http. Revérifie ta conf d'apache.
by (22k points)
selected by
Merci pour ta réponse Kapouik !

Effectivement la conf apache n'était pas bonne (j'étais en deny from all pour le http sur /download). Désormais j'arrive à accéder à http://mon-ip/download/ . Et je n'ai plus cette pop-up jaune m'informant qu'il ne trouve pas les paquets lors de leurs activations.
Je vais maintenant tester à nouveau un déploiement et je te fais un retour !
Ahhh je respire ! J'avais vraiment l'impression de faire n'importe quoi mais le paquet a finalement pu être déployé sur mon client avec succès !

Merci beaucoup pour ta réponse !
 
Powered by Question2Answer
...